Restless legs syndrome severity and neurological disability are the strongest predictors of poor sleep quality in patients with multiple sclerosis
In a cross-sectional study of 173 patients with MS, 48.0% were poor sleepers (PSQI > 5) with a mean PSQI of 6.06. XGBoost machine learning identified restless legs syndrome severity (IRLS) as the strongest predictor of PSQI, followed by EDSS (disability) and depression, while cardiometabolic and inflammatory factors contributed inconsistently.

Limitations
- โ Cross-sectional design prevents causal inference
- โ Modest sample size (n=173) and single-center study
- โ Exploratory machine learning approach requires confirmation in larger independent cohorts
Frequently Asked Questions
What is the most important predictor of poor sleep in MS patients?โผ
Restless legs syndrome severity (IRLS) was the strongest predictor of PSQI across all machine learning models.
How common is poor sleep in this MS cohort?โผ
48.0% of the 173 patients were classified as poor sleepers (PSQI > 5), with a mean PSQI of 6.06.
Do cardiometabolic and inflammatory factors predict sleep quality in MS?โผ
They contributed inconsistently and some showed effects opposite to physiological expectation, suggesting they are less important than disease-related and symptomatic factors.
What machine learning model performed best?โผ
XGBoost achieved the best predictive performance with a test R2 of 0.451.
